terms of 3 day notice
By daniel
We were served a 3 day notice and paid the notice in full within the time frame to our Landlord’s attorney. Three days later our landlord called and left a message that we begin paying $1400 per month 1/1/11, when our rental amount is $1050 per month or he will serve us with another 3 day notice. He is trying to collect late charges for the past 7 years. Was the 3 day notice not to include all past due amounts owed, and if paid start us with a clean slate?
